Content Inside: DATE Friday 30th September Urban art versus graffiti Too road operator CityLink has joined forces with Yarra City Council’s Youth Arts Program to deliver a unique community art project. A giant mural designed entirely by young Yarra artists and overlooking the Yarra River is intended to enhance the local environment and reduce vandalism. Recognising that the incidence of ‘tagging’ is significantly reduced on outdoor walls featuring murals or artistic design, the mural represents a novel approach to tackling the graffiti issue. The project is intended to provide young artists with the opportunity to positively contribute to their local community, through an art form that struggles for mainstream recognition. At the same time, it’s hoped the recognised artwork will serve as a diversionary measure for vandals that often target the riverside site. ‘CityLink approached the City of Yarra’s Youth Arts Program because we wanted a whole of community approach to this issue,’ said CEO Brendan Bourke. ‘We could have just kept cleaning off, or painting over, the random graffiti that appears on this site every week, wasting time and money. ‘Or, we could work within the community, drawing on the resources and knowledge of council to gain a true understanding of the local culture, to create a project that harnesses local talent in a productive, constructive way,’ he said. City of Yarra Mayor Kay Meadows praised the project, which fits in with the council’s wider strategy of managing graffiti. ‘This is a real example of a positive community project where businesses, local councils, and young people have come together to achieve something we all value,’ Cr Meadows said. ‘It has also been a great educational experience for the artists involved who had to work to a brief, design the mural, source the paint and work with project managers within large corporations,’ she said.
